Develop a Favorable Way Of Thinking
To guarantee a successful very first oral browse through for your child, it is very important to develop a favorable way of thinking. Begin by talking with your kid concerning the check out in a calm and calming way. Highlight that seeing the dental expert is a regular part of taking care of their teeth which the dental professional is there to help maintain their smile healthy. Prevent utilizing adverse words or phrases that may create anxiety or stress and anxiety.
Rather, concentrate on the favorable aspects, such as reaching see cool dental tools or obtaining a sticker or toy at the end of the go to. Motivate your youngster to ask inquiries and share any type of issues they might have.
Familiarize Your Kid With the Dental Office
Begin by taking your child to the oral workplace before their very first browse through, so they can end up being acquainted with the surroundings and really feel even more comfortable. This step is crucial in assisting to lower any anxiety or fear your child might have regarding going to the dental professional.

- ** Schedule a quick excursion **: Call the oral office and ask if you can bring your youngster for a short scenic tour. This will permit them to see the waiting location, treatment rooms, and satisfy the pleasant personnel.
- ** Role-play in your home **: Pretend to be the dental expert and have your kid sit in a chair while you examine their teeth. This will certainly help them understand what to expect during their actual go to.
- ** Review books or watch video clips **: Search for kids's publications or videos that discuss what happens at the dentist. This can assist your child feel much more comfy and ready.
Outfit Your Child With Healthy And Balanced Dental Practices
Developing healthy and balanced dental routines is essential for your child's dental health and wellness and total wellness. By teaching your kid great dental habits from an early age, you can aid avoid tooth decay, periodontal condition, and various other oral health and wellness problems.
Beginning by teaching them the value of brushing their teeth two times a day, using a soft-bristled to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ste. Program them the proper cleaning method, ensuring they comb all surfaces of their teeth and periodontals.
Urge them to floss day-to-day to get rid of plaque and food fragments from in between their teeth.
Restriction their consumption of sweet snacks and beverages, as these can contribute to dental cavity.
Lastly, schedule routine dental examinations for your youngster to keep their oral health and wellness and resolve any type of worries beforehand.
